Description
English: A lead alloy weight with iron loop weighing 45.39g. The weight is 39mm long and 6mm wide at the bottom. It is of the type used with a steelyard or other weighing apparatus, or possibly a loom. Lead alloy weights with iron loops are often dated to the medieval period, however this example may also be medieval, c. 1200-1400 AD.

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
